Problems solved by technology

[0004] 1. For different types of motor shafts, it is necessary to use different sleeves to install the bearings. When the type of the sleeve does not correspond to the type of the shaft, manually hammer the sleeve so that the downforce of the sleeve acts on the outer ring of the bearing, which is easy damage to the bearing;
[0005] 2. When the top of the sleeve is hammered manually, there will be a certain internal stress on the bearing installed on the shaft due to the skew of the hammering force, which will have a certain impact on the service life of the motor;
[0006] 3. The lower end of the motor shaft has no limit when installing the bearing, so that the shaft will be tilted due to the hammer force when the bearing is installed, causing certain safety accidents

Abstract

The invention relates to an intelligent assembly machine for motor component assembling, which comprises a bottom plate, a deviation prevention mechanism, a barrier plate, a downward pressing sleeve,sliding rods and sleeve brackets, wherein deviation prevention mechanism is installed on the upper end face of the middle part of the bottom plate, the barrier plate is located right above the deviation prevention mechanism, the barrier plate is installed on the top of the outer end of the bottom plate, the downward pressing sleeve is located above the barrier plate, both the left and right ends of the downward pressing sleeve are provided with a support frame, the top of each support frame is equipped with a sliding rod, the upper end of each sliding rod is connected with the upper end of onesleeve bracket in a sliding matched manner, and the lower end of each sleeve bracket is installed on the top of the outer end of the bottom plate. The intelligent assembly machine can solve the problems that different sleeves need to be utilized to install bearings for different models of motor rotating shafts and the bearing is easy to be damaged by the mismatching between the sleeve and the model of the rotating shaft, and that the rotating shaft is prone to falling down when the bearing is installed because the lower end of the motor rotating shaft is not limited during the installation ofthe bearing.

Description

technical field [0001] The invention relates to the technical field of motor production, in particular to an intelligent assembly machine for assembling motor bearings. Background technique [0002] In the motor repair workshop, it is often necessary to disassemble and assemble different types of motors in order to repair the motor. After the motor is repaired, it is first necessary to install the bearing on the shaft of the motor. The installation of the bearing to the shaft is generally carried out manually. Put the bearing on the rotating shaft, and then fit it on the rotating shaft through the sleeve. The bottom of the sleeve is against the inner ring of the bearing, and the bottom of the bearing is manually hammered to make the bearing fit on the rotating shaft. Due to different types of The diameter of the motor shaft will also be different, so different sleeves are used when installing the bearings for different types of shafts.
